Abstract
The utility model discloses a branch pipe connecting structure of a UPVC pipe fitting, which comprises an elbow and a wall body, wherein the lower sides of two ends of the elbow are provided with slots II, the bent inner sides of the two ends of the elbow are provided with slots I, one end of the elbow is connected with a supporting plate, one side surface of the supporting plate can be attached to the wall body, the supporting plate comprises a connecting plate, the connecting plate can be inserted into the slots I or the slots II, and one side of the supporting plate, which is positioned on the connecting plate, is provided with a mounting hole. According to the utility model, the second slot and the first slot are arranged on the lower side of the elbow and the inner side of the bend, when one side of the wall body is installed, the corresponding slots are selected to insert the supporting plate into one end of the elbow according to the actual installation environment, and the expansion bolts are driven into the supporting plate through the installation holes in the supporting plate, so that the supporting plate can be fixed on the wall body, and the elbow or the whole pipe body can be supported.

Technical Field
The utility model relates to a pipe connecting fitting, in particular to a branch pipe connecting structure of a UPVC pipe fitting.
Background
UPVC pipe is a plastic pipe with polyvinyl chloride (PVC) resin as raw material and without plasticizer. When the UPVC pipe is installed, the UPVC pipe needs to be connected by a direct head or an elbow, when the pipeline is positioned in the air at a high position, the UPVC pipe needs to be supported by a supporting piece, however, the existing supporting structure is supported by a pipe body, and the joint is rarely supported. Referring to fig. 1-2, in this embodiment, a branch pipe connection structure of a UPVC pipe is provided, including an elbow 1 and a wall 5, two slots 2 are formed on the lower sides of two ends of the elbow 1, two slots 2 are formed on the inner sides of two bent ends of the elbow 1, one end of the elbow 1 is connected with a support plate 4, one side of the support plate 4 can be attached to the wall 5, the support plate 4 includes a connection plate 41, the connection plate 41 can be inserted into the slots 2 or the slots 3, and a mounting hole 42 is formed on one side of the support plate 4, which is located on the connection plate 41. The cross sections of the slot II 3, the slot I2 and the connecting plate 41 are all in a T shape, the connecting plate 41 is close to the side edge of the supporting plate 4, and the distance between the connecting plate 41 and the mounting hole 42 is larger than the radius of the elbow 1.
The working principle of the utility model is as follows:
when the device is used for installing the wall body 5, according to the actual installation environment, when the elbow 1 is installed on one side of the wall body 5, the connecting plate 41 on the supporting plate 4 is inserted into the second slot 3 through selecting the second corresponding slot 3, so that the supporting plate 4 is positioned at one end of the inserted elbow 1, the elbow 1 can be conveyed upwards or downwards, when the elbow is installed at the corner of the wall body 5, the connecting plate 41 on the supporting plate 4 is inserted into the first slot 2, the elbow 1 can be conveyed behind the corner, and the supporting plate 4 can be fixed on the wall body through driving expansion bolts into the mounting holes 42 on the supporting plate 4, so that the elbow 1 or the whole pipe body is supported.
